The optimum trailer size for any towing car is 2. 55 metres. Themaximum size is 7 metres for a trailer hauled by a car weight approximately 3. 5 tonnes (3,500 kg). When towing, the tools you make use of need to meet specific safety standards. Towing bars require to be 'kind authorized'.

The stabiliser does provide included security incrosswinds, especially when large goods automobiles overtake on a motorway. If you connect an A-frame to a vehicle to tow it with a larger automobile, the automobile plus the A-frame matter as a trailer. If you use a dolly to tow abroken-down vehicle, the dolly counts as a trailer.
American trailers and also caravans do not always fulfill European safetyregulations. If you desire to use an American caravan or trailer in the UK or the EU, you must initially examine that it's legal. The best guidance is to alleviate off the acceleratorslowly, allow a certain amount of "shiver" in the steering, as well as reducespeed up until the snaking has actually quit. Take additional treatment when passing or being gone by high-sided automobiles. Allowas much room as feasible to avoid the results of turbulence or buffeting. Some speed limitations are reduced than regular when you are hauling.
On a freeway you need to not reverse, go across the main reservation or drive missed your leave or have taken the incorrect route, continue to the following departure. Campers, horseboxes or trailers should not be hauled in the outside lane ofa freeway having greater than two lanes, unless other lanes are shut.
